Use Boiling Water Pour boiling water into the container, leaving room at the top. (If your candle is made of a soft wax, such as soy wax, you can use hot water that’s not boiling.) Web30 jan. 2024 · How to reuse wax melts and old candle wax 16 ways 1) Make new wax melts 2) Egg carton firestarters 3) Pine cone firestarters 4) Make a new wax candle 5) … Web9 dec. 2016 · Wrap the foil around the jar and push the top in a bit so it makes the hole on top a lot smaller. This is the key to melting the wax on the sides of the jar because the heat stays trapped in the jar more effectively. Light the candle and wait for at least an hour until the wax on the sides melts.
